PURPOSE: A device for measuring a backlash of a planetary reducer is provided to implement the torsional angle of the planetary reducer in respect to an input torque value of a servo motor into a hysteresis curve shape, thereby measures the backlash of the planetary reducer precisely and effectively. CONSTITUTION: A device for measuring a backlash of a planetary reducer includes a servo motor (110), a first torque sensor (120), a second torque sensor (140), a braking device (150), and a control unit (160). The servo motor provides the driving torque and includes an encoder for measuring the torsional angle of a driving shaft. A side of the first torque sensor is axially joined to the driving shaft, and the other side thereof is axially joined to an input shaft of the planetary reducer so that the first torque sensor measures the input torque of the servo motor. A side of the second torque sensor is axially joined to an output shaft of the planetary reducer so that the second torque sensor measures the output torque generated in the output shaft. The braking device is axially joined to the other side of the second torque sensor, thereby controlling the rotation of the second torque sensor. The control unit includes a driving control unit driving the servo motor in order of the forward rotation torque, a pause, a counter-rotation torque, and a pause; and a result processing unit which receives the torsional angle measured by the encoder and the input torque measured by the first torque sensor and data-processes the same.
